What Are The Key Features?
Connects devices via QR code to sync configurations and forward traffic without manual proxy setup.
Supports custom JavaScript scripts to process and manipulate requests or responses.
Configurable AES decryption keys to automatically decrypt HTTP message bodies.
Filters traffic by domain name and blocks specific URLs to prevent unwanted network activity.

The outtake for ProxyPin - Open Source Capture
SWOT Analysis
Core Strengths
- QR-based proxy configuration (removes manual WiFi setup friction)
- Open-source transparency and trust
- High-quality UI/UX for a developer tool
- Ad-free and cost-free value proposition
Critical Frictions
- Significant onboarding friction regarding certificate installation
- Incomplete feature set (Response rewriting limitations)
- Lack of platform parity (iOS missing app whitelisting)
Growth Levers
- Develop mobile-specific video tutorials to reduce support burden
- Expand response manipulation features to match desktop competitors
- Capture market share from paid competitors by maintaining 'free' status
Market Threats
- OS-level security changes affecting certificate trust
- Commercial competitors adopting 'easy-sync' features
What are the next best moves?
Develop an in-app interactive guide or video tutorial for certificate installation.
Documentation and onboarding is the #1 complaint theme, with users specifically asking 'How to install the certificate?'
Implement full Response Rewriting capabilities.
Users have identified a feature gap where only requests can be rewritten, limiting the tool's utility compared to full-suite proxies.
Add App Whitelist/Blacklist support for iOS.
Specific user feedback indicates frustration over the lack of this feature on iOS compared to other platforms/competitors.
